Compare DeLand to Holiday

This post compares DeLand, Florida to Holiday, Florida across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.

Dimension DeLand (city) Holiday (CDP)
Population 30,315 20,745
Income (median) $35,892 $31,388
Home Value (median) $172,700 $66,400
White 76% 88%
Black 16% 5%
Asian 2% 2%
With Kids 25% 22%
Age (median) 41 45
Rentals 45% 36%

Questions and Answers:

Q: Which is more populated, DeLand or Holiday?
A: DeLand has a larger population count than Holiday: 30315 compared with 20745 total people.

Q: Do incomes tend to be higher in DeLand or in Holiday?
A: Incomes are on average higher in DeLand.

Q: Are homes more expensive in DeLand or Holiday?
A: Homes tend to be much more expensive in DeLand.

Q: Which has a higher percentage of housing rental units?
A: DeLand does. The percentage of rentals differs quite a bit: 45% for DeLand versus 36% for Holiday.
